Your post is missing the most important part of of the "ownership of rights." The rights extend to any tv revenue earned outside if the ACC for it's home games for the entirety of the contract.

Effectively, a school is giving away all of it's future revenue in order to leave.

The only feasible way out is for 8 schools voting to disband the ACC.
That is ONE WAY out. Another is via a negotiation process in which neither party (ACC Conference, ESPN, or Miami) suffer dire economic consequences.

-Miami goes to the Big 10 and pays the $120M exit fee ... it exists ... the conference will still exist.
-ESPN then reaches an agreement with the B10 regarding broadcasting UM B10 home games as part of the B10 media group.
-Miami gets the full share call it $70M early on, then Miami pays the ACC Conference $30M for the GOR, and next $40M in the B10.

The net figure increases each year ... in 5 years it will increase to $50M ($100M -$30M). This is a worst case scenario ... target would be to negotiate a lower cost buyout of the GOR.
